Epäkoordinaatio
Epäkoordinaatio, known in English as incoordination or ataxia, refers to a lack of voluntary muscular control or coordination. This condition can manifest in various ways, affecting gait, speech, eye movements, and the ability to perform fine motor tasks. It is not a disease itself but rather a symptom of an underlying neurological issue.
